Brachychiton rupestris, commonly known as the narrow-leaved bottle tree or Queensland bottle tree, is a tree in the family Malvaceae native to Queensland, Australia. WebBrachychiton rupestris is a medium sized, deciduous tree that grows on average between 5-12 metres tall; although can grow as large as 20 metres. The trunk is its stand out feature, being very thick; bulbous and getting over 2 metres wide! The trunk is generally slightly slimmer at the very base of the tree and then slim out again higher up ...
